    Abstract: An optical disc device comprising a tray (1) for carrying an optical disc, which tray (1) can move between a position inside the device and a position partly outside the device. The device also comprises a structure (13) for holding and driving the optical disc, which structure (13) is provided with a turntable (6) and an optical pickup unit (8) and guiding means for moving the optical pickup unit (8). The structure (13) can tilt around a horizontal tilt axis (14) behind the rotating optical disc. The tray (1) is provided with a catch member (9) and the optical pickup unit (8) is provided with a cooperating catch surface (20), whereby the catch member (9) may hit the catch surface (20) when the tray (1) moves, thereby displacing the optical pickup unit (8) into a save position.

    Abstract: A system of shipping tape drives while they are mounted to a frame uses shipment brackets to retain the drives within the frame in retracted positions during shipment. The brackets allow the drives to be shipped inside the frame. The brackets hold the drives in the retracted position within the frame by clipping into the drives and the shelves above the drives. Tabs on each bracket snap into a drive such that the drive cannot move with respect to the bracket or the shelf. The drive is pushed into position until the bracket is fully engaged with the shelf above the drive and the tabs have prevented the drive from further insertion. Because the bracket is engaged, the drive no longer can move in or out of the shelf.

    Abstract: An optical disc drive includes an electro-conductive chassis, a tray, a bezel and an electro-conductive sheet. Wherein, the electro-conductive chassis has an opening portion. The tray is disposed inside the electro-conductive chassis for carrying an information storage medium and can move into and from the electro-conductive chassis, and the bezel is disposed at a front edge of the tray. In addition, the electro-conductive sheet is disposed between the front edge of the tray and the bezel, and substantively covers the opening portion of the electro-conductive chassis. As the tray stays inside the electro-conductive chassis, the electro-conductive sheet is in contact with the electro-conductive chassis. Consequently, the electro-conductive sheet is able to reduce the electromagnetic interference (EMI) generated during the operating of the optical disc drive. Further, the electromagnetic wave leakage damaging human health is also prevented.

    Abstract: A disk recording-reproducing apparatus ensures a large transport distance of a tray which moves a disk-shaped recording medium between an ejecting position and a recording-reproducing position while decreasing a dimension in the transport direction. A drive section (47) is built into a tray (13) which can be extracted from and retracted into an external chassis (10) and moves a disk-shaped recording medium between the ejecting position and the recording-reproducing position. A pinion (56) comprises an output end of the drive section (47) and rolls on a rack (24) of a chucking slider (20) to self-propel the tray (13). After the tray (13) completely moves to the recording-reproducing apparatus side, an output from the drive section (47) of the tray (13) is used to move the chucking slider (20) to the ejecting direction of the tray (13). Then, a cam groove (23) provided on the chucking slider (20) is used to raise a base unit (30).

    Abstract: A springing device including a moveable piece and an elastic object is provided. The moveable piece is disposed between the aperture and the tray and is able to swing. The first end of the moveable piece is pivotally connected to the internal of the casing and the pivotal connection is used as a supporting point of swinging, the second end of the moveable piece is pivotally connected to the baffler. The elastic object is connected to the moveable piece. When the tray is disposed within the optical disc drive, the elastic object sustains the moveable piece and the baffler, enabling the baffler to close the aperture. When the tray moves towards the aperture until touching the moveable piece, the moveable piece, which receives a force and swings, will apply a force onto the elastic object and move the baffler to slide, enabling the baffler to open the aperture.

    Abstract: Increases in the data transfer rates of optical disc drives have resulted in problems such as increases in optical disc vibrations due to higher rotation speeds or increases in heat generation due to increases in the output of motors for rotating the optical discs and in the output of laser diodes. To solve such problems, an optical pickup is provided with an air duct therein, and a space that is formed between the optical disc and a top case of a casing and that has negative pressure during rotation of the optical disc is connected to the air duct in the optical pickup via a tube, at least part of the tube being deformable. The optical pickup is cooled by the air flow through the air duct induced by pressure difference.

    Abstract: A tray drive mechanism has a simple structure, and yet both an optical disc clamping operation and a tray opening and closing operation can be driven by one feed motor. The tray drive mechanism comprises: a feed gear and a tray drive gear that are rotated by a feed motor; a rack member to mesh with the feed gear so as to be driven in direction to inner circumference of the optical disc; a plate trigger driven by the rack member so as to slide; and a cam slider to slide in linkage with the plate trigger. When the cam slider is slided in linkage with plate trigger so as to be driven in direction by the tray drive gear meshing with a rack, a boss of the cam slider pushes a slope portion of each of cam grooves and provided in a tray, so that the tray slides to cause a rack of the tray to mesh with the tray drive gear. Thus, the tray is opened and closed by the feed motor.
